Recognizing Roof Installation Costs
When you think about roof covering installation expenses, it's important to comprehend the numerous variables that can affect the last price. Initially, take into consideration the sort of roof material you want. Alternatives like asphalt shingles, metal roof, or tiles each included their own cost points.
The complexity of your roof layout likewise plays a role; an easy saddleback roof is normally less expensive to mount than a multi-layered or intricate design.
Next, consider the dimension of your roofing. Bigger roofs call for even more materials and labor, dramatically affecting the total expense. Your location can't be overlooked either; labor prices and material schedule range regions, which can influence your budget.
Additionally, timing issues. Roofer may've seasonal changes in rates, and hiring during peak times can result in higher expenses.
Lastly, do not forget about potential authorizations and assessments, which are sometimes essential depending on your local regulations. Understanding these elements will certainly aid you establish a sensible spending plan and get ready for the financial investment in your house.

Budgeting for Your Roof Task
Budgeting for your roofing system project is important to avoid unexpected costs and economic pressure. Research the typical prices in your area to get a sensible concept of what to expect.
When you have a fundamental quote, add a buffer-- commonly around 10-15% for unexpected issues such as concealed damages or increased material expenses.
Do not forget to factor in labor costs, which can vary significantly depending upon the complexity of your roofing system and the service provider you pick.
Next, think about any kind of authorizations or assessment charges. It's important to represent these upfront to prevent shocks later.
If you're funding the task, check out lending alternatives or layaway plan that match your budget plan. Set a clear timeline and stay with it to prevent costs from escalating.
Ultimately, keep an eye on all expenses and receipts throughout the process. This will assist you stay arranged and make changes as needed.
